I was experimenting a bit with migrating from the use of
pcap_offline_filter() to pcap_setfilter().
I was a bit surprised that installing for instance 500 pcap
handlers with a BPF rule "arp" via pcap_setfilter() reduced
the TCP performance of iperf3 over veth interfaces from 73.8 Gbits/sec
to 5.39 Gbits/sec. Using only one or even five handlers seemed
fine (71.7 Gbits/sec and 70.3 Gbits/sec).
Is that expected?
Full test setup description and more detailed results can be found
here: https://github.com/lemoer/bpfcountd/pull/8
Regards, Linus
PS: And I was also surprised that there seems to be a limit of
only 510 pcap handlers on Linux.
